1. The Velvet Dream (aka “Touch Me, I’m Festive”)
Imagine deep emerald or wine-red velvet hugging your curves with soft candlelight reflecting off your shimmer clutch.
Velvet is basically Christmas in fabric form — rich, plush, and impossible to ignore. It gives “I didn’t try too hard” energy while still screaming sophistication.
How to Style It:
- Pair with gold statement earrings and a slick low bun.
- Go for strappy heels or ankle boots.
- Add a faux fur stole for extra glam.
- Keep makeup warm and glowy — think soft bronzer and berry lips.

2. Sparkle Overload (aka “Disco Ball Energy”)
Silver sequins, metallic minis, and enough shimmer to outshine the Christmas tree.
Because why not blind everyone with your brilliance? A sequin dress or top makes you the literal light of the party — no spotlight needed.
How to Style It:
- Keep accessories minimal (you’re the sparkle).
- Go monochrome with silver or mix in black accents.
- A red lip seals the deal.
- Confidence: mandatory.

3. The Classic LBD (aka “Santa Wishes He Could Pull This Off”)
Think sleek black satin or a bodycon mini with just the right amount of sass.
A little black dress is always the fallback — but make it festive. Add some sparkle through accessories or go for dramatic sleeves to modernize the look.
How to Style It:
- Add bold red heels or a metallic clutch.
- Smoky eyes + nude lips for balance.
- Layer on a sparkly blazer for instant glam.
- Bonus: it transitions perfectly from dinner to dance floor.

4. Cozy Chic (aka “Hot Cocoa but Make It Fashion”)
Oversized knit sweater, satin midi skirt, and knee-high boots giving rich auntie vibes.
Comfy doesn’t mean sloppy, honey. This look is equal parts warm and stylish — ideal for family parties or outdoor Christmas markets.
How to Style It:
- Go for neutral or jewel tones.
- Add statement earrings to elevate the cozy.
- Loose waves or a messy bun fits the vibe.

5. Tulle Skirt Magic (aka “I’m Basically a Present”)
A fluffy tulle skirt paired with a sleek bodysuit or sparkly top — total fairy-core energy.
It’s whimsical, feminine, and guaranteed to stand out. If you’ve ever wanted to look like a Hallmark movie heroine, this is your sign.
How to Style It:
- Keep your top fitted to balance the volume.
- Go with sparkly heels or pointed pumps.
- Soft curls and pearl accessories complete the look.
- Add a metallic clutch for that finishing touch.

6. Suit Up, Santa (aka “Boss Babe Sleighs”)
Think red or emerald satin suit with a lacy cami underneath — pure confidence.
Who said suits are just for the boardroom? A bold-colored suit screams authority and style. Perfect for when you want to own the night.
How to Style It:
- Add pointed heels or chunky platforms.
- Keep jewelry sleek — gold hoops or dainty layers.
- Go bold with your lip color.
- Tailoring is key — make it fit like a glove.

8. The Satin Slip Dress (aka “Santa’s Got Nothing on This Shine”)
Soft satin that glides over your body in shades of champagne, emerald, or ruby — a total glam goddess moment.
Slip dresses are timeless, sultry, and super easy to style. They’re perfect for fancier Christmas soirées or even that flirty date-night-turned-holiday-party situation.
How to Style It:
- Layer with a faux fur jacket or cropped blazer.
- Add strappy metallic heels.
- Accessorize with dainty layered necklaces.
- Keep makeup glossy and dewy.

9. The Statement Blazer (aka “Business but Make It Festive”)
A bold, sparkly blazer paired with black trousers or a mini skirt that screams power and playfulness.
The statement blazer is the secret weapon of your Christmas wardrobe. It says “I run things,” but also “I know where the best eggnog is.”
How to Style It:
- Pair with sleek black pants or leather leggings.
- Add a lace bralette underneath (a little peek never hurt).
- Rock pointed-toe heels.
- Gold hoops or chandelier earrings for drama.

11. The Plaid Princess (aka “Holiday Barbie Vibes”)
A red plaid skirt or blazer combo that gives both preppy and cozy — straight out of a Christmas rom-com.
Plaid is the print of the season, and you can’t go wrong mixing it with modern silhouettes. It’s sweet but bold, festive but stylish.
How to Style It:
- Go for knee-high boots and a fitted turtleneck.
- Add gold accessories for that luxe finish.
- Bonus: throw on a beret if you’re feeling extra Parisian.
- A red lip ties it all together.

13. Chunky Sweater Dress (aka “Comfy but Make It Cute”)
An oversized knit sweater dress in cream or wine red, paired with knee-high boots and a belt to cinch the waist.
It’s cozy, it’s warm, and it’s got that effortless charm that screams “I woke up fabulous.” Perfect for casual Christmas brunches or game nights.
How to Style It:
- Add a wide belt for shape.
- Style with knee-high or ankle boots.
- Go for messy waves and gold hoops.

14. The Metallic Maxi (aka “Golden Hour, But Indoors”)
A flowing metallic maxi dress in gold, bronze, or silver — straight-up goddess energy.
If you’re heading to a formal event, this is the move. It’s dramatic without trying too hard, and it photographs like a dream.
How to Style It:
- Add delicate heels and simple jewelry.
- Keep your hair soft and romantic.
- Choose subtle makeup — let the shine speak.
- Pair with a faux fur coat for luxury vibes.

15. The Monochrome Moment (aka “All Red Everything”)
Head-to-toe crimson — blazer, trousers, heels, even the lip.
Red on red? Absolutely. This look screams “festive boss energy” and photographs like a dream under warm lighting.
How to Style It:
- Mix textures: silk top, wool pants, patent heels.
- Keep accessories minimal.
- Add bold eyeliner and gold jewelry.
